Description
This is a two or four person handcar used on the Canadian Pacific Railway. The car is powered by a hand pumped eccentric gear. There are four sets of short handles at each end to allow the car to be manually lifted off the track. There is a foot actuated brake on the edge of the platform. Wood shoes are pressed against the wheels.
Object History
This type of railroad vehicle would be used by a work gang as transport to a repair job in their section of the track. A trailer can be attached to carry equipment. The car is easily lifted off the track to allow a train to pass. This particular vehicle's history is not known it is typical of such equipment used on the CPR mainline.

Object History
Union dues button for the United Brotherhood of Maintenance of Way Employees and Railroad Shop Laborers which was affiliated with the American Federation of Labour. Railroad way workers oversaw the maintenace of railroad tracks. (For more information see http://americanhistory.si.edu/onthemove/collection/object_186.html)

Object History
Burnaby Central Railway Project was constructed on the site of Heritage Village and was financed by the British Columbia Society of Model Engineers; Century Park Museum Association (via Burnaby Parks); Federal Government New Horizons Program and B.C. Goverment Recreation Facilities fund. British Columbia Society of Model Engineers (B.C.M.E.) operated the Burnaby Central Railway inside Heritage Village (Burnaby Village Museum) between 1975 and 1991.

Description
Black metal train signal used on the interurban trams.The lamp has red lenses that face 90 degrees to the line of travel and a single clear lens that faces down the track. The lens opening on the fourth side of the lamp is covered with a flat plate. There is a mounting bracket on this side of the lamp. The clear lens is on a verticaly sliding panel that gives access to the inside of the lamp. Originally this lamp may have had a kerosene lamp for a light source but this lamp has had an electric light bulb mounted inside. The modern power cord is aproximately 12 feet long with a double prong plug. "B C E R" is stamped in the body of the lamp under the clear lens.
